By removing air from containers and preventing moisture buildup, vacuum sealers create an environment that's inhospitable to bacteria and other microorganisms. This means you can confidently store your food for longer periods of time without worrying about contamination or spoilage.
In addition to its primary function of preserving food, vacuum sealing offers a host of other benefits that make it an indispensable tool for any home cook. For one, it's incredibly easy to use – simply place your container on the device, close the lid, and let the machine do the rest.
Another major advantage is the ability to store food in airtight containers, which can greatly reduce waste and save you money in the long run. No more tossing out spoiled or expired ingredients due to poor storage!
So you've got your vacuum sealer up and running – now it's time to get creative! One of the most important things to keep in mind is the importance of proper container selection. Make sure any containers you use are specifically designed for vacuum sealing, as other materials can compromise the integrity of the seal.
Another crucial consideration is the type of food being stored. Certain foods, like meat or dairy products, require special handling and storage procedures to ensure their safety and quality.
